Population & Demographics

The following information lists the population statistics and breakdown for the 64857 zip code. The total population is 451, of which, 202 are male and 249 are female. With a total area of 1.559 square miles, the population density is 268.7 people per square mile. The median age of the population is 38.2 years old. Income & Economic Characteristics

The median inflation-adjusted family income in the 64857 zip code is $55625. This is -16.69% less than the national average. This income places 19.5% of the population below the poverty line. The average retirement income for individuals in this zip code (for those that have it) is $13231. Education

In the 64857 zip code, 87.8% of individuals over 25 years old have a high school degree or higher, and 14.9% have a bachelors degree or higher. Occupation and Work Characteristics

In the 64857 zip, there are an estimated 217 people in the labor force, of which, 201 are employed, and 16 are unemployed. There are a total of 0 people in the armed forces. The average commute time for this zip code is 27.2 minutes. Of the total people that work, 19 worked from home and 200 commuted. The average number of hours worked is 35.5. Housing

The median home value for the 64857 zip code is 68900. There is an estimated  156 number of occupied housing units, the median gross rent in is $805 per month, and the average monthly housing costs are estimated to be $656.
